Looks like mating. They can do it whenever they care to. Babies are not likely to be sucked up but adults can sometimes get their foot stuck in the 'bars' on the bottom of some intake tubes. So best to cover them with something to prevent that. They'll drown if they can't get to the surface to breathe when they need to.

Eggs are laid above water, btw. So provide some space for that, 2 or 3 inches of bare glass is needed, or an enclosed hood, they'll lay on the underside of it.

What colours you may get depend on the genetics of each snail. And if you have a female. You need both sexes.. but it does look as if you have at least one female :).

Apple snail is a common name for a few types of snail, including mystery snails. How long it takes to see eggs depends on the snails. Some may lay soon after breeding, some may not lay 'til next year. It's all up to them. Some lay often, some lay infrequently. No way to tell until you've had them awhile.
